The Federal Budget will be handed down on Tuesday night and the PM will visit the Governor General to set the election date some time after that. The election will happen on either May 3, May 10 or May 17.
Our electorate of Reid is seen as one of the key marginal seats, with Labor’s Sally Sitou holding it by 5.2%. There will be at least four candidates, three of whom appear to be climate-friendly.
We can’t campaign for or against candidates, but we can promote the policies that are the best for the climate.
Our main policy messages are:
• Renewable energy is the best to cut CO2 emissions
• Solar will save money for home-owners and renters
• Nuclear energy is not the answer. It will be expensive and arrive much too late.
